Window remodeling services involve updating or replacing existing windows to enhance a property's app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ency. This process may include removing old, outdated, or damaged windows and installing new units that better suit the property's style and needs. Contractors typically assess the condition of the current windows, recommend suitable replacements, and ensure proper installation to achieve optimal performance and aesthetic appeal.
These services help address common problems such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, and increased energy costs due to poor insulation. Upgrading windows can also improve soundproofing and reduce outdoor noise infiltration. For properties experiencing condensation between panes or visible damage like cracks and warping, window remodeling offers a way to restore both safety and visual appeal while potentially lowering utility bills.

Material Costs - The cost for window materials varies depending on the type chosen, such as vinyl, wood, or fiberglass. Typical expenses range from $200 to $1,000 per window, with higher-end options costing more.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ific selections.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or costs generally range from $150 to $800 per window, depending on window size and complexity. Factors like removal of old windows and framing adjustments can influence total labor charges. Contact local service providers for precise quotes.
Additional Fees - There may be extra costs for permits, structural modifications, or custom features, which can add several hundred dollars to the project. These fees vary based on local regulations and project scope.
Overall Project Budget - Complete window remodeling projects typically fall between $1,000 and $5,000 per window, including materials and labor. Exact prices depend on window types, sizes, and the extent of remodeling required. Local professionals can assist with tailored est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
